I have one, I think it is called a hot marks, it is a heated knife and cuts the foam core boards. I use it to cut 1/2 inch foam core circles.
It's used for cutting foamcore for cake boards. I got mine quite awhile back at JoAnns. It came in a kit "Creative Versa-Tool" made by Walnut Hollow. I believe it was by the dowels because it can be used in wood burning. The kit wasn't too expensive because I used one of their 50% coupons on it.
